Overnight layover guide. Sleeping facilities in the public zone or boarding area
Arica Airport is small and with limited facilities, so you won't find many things to do while waiting for your flight.
Where to rest: The terminal does not have many comfortable places to rest, so it is best to have a sleeping bag or blankets in case you have to lie on the floor. The closest accommodations, on the other hand, are located in the center of the city. Make a reservation with one of them in advance and try to arrange your transfer before you arrive.
Baggage: There are no luggage storage facilities on the premises.
Eating and drinking: Shops are closed at night. Have a drink and a snack ready beforehand.
Other services available around the clock: ATMs, baby changing facilities.

Hotels
There are no hotels within the site, but a variety of accommodations can be found in the city, including:
Doña Francisca (12 km/7.5 miles)
Mirador del Valle (12.2 km/7.6 miles)
Hotel & Spa Las Taguas (12.4 km/7.7 miles)
Hotel Diego de Almagro Arica (12.5 km/7.8 miles)
Novotel Arica (13.1 km/8.1 miles)
